Is it okay to wrap them with plastic stretch … WebMay 29, 2015 · Be aware that baggage handling systems are known not to be too gentle. It could pretty happily put your box upside down in a cart on a steep incline while heading to another part of the building at 30 km/h. When it gets there, it is usually tipped off the cart at speed and down a steep chute to the waiting luggage handlers below. WebYes, you can. Make sure it is packaged correctly. How do you think Air Cargo is packed? Usually in boxes and your "box" and other luggage will be in the came bin or "can", depending on the aircraft type. Be careful on the weight and size. (Carry-on O, checked baggage X) Fragile or perishable items Ceramics, frames, glassware, etc. Electronic devices WebIt is much lighter - the box we used ended up weighting, empty, just 1.7 Kg, 7.4% of our allowance, or a 22% gain. You can shape it to your will - with scissors, tape and about 30 minutes work you can get pretty much any shape you like, and with no cumbersome weird spaces to fill to allow for wheels and handles.
